Output 7b51cc6f39e11b2257dad04b593b29c37bc665705797fa69283809fe9af97664:1

value
620948
script pubkey
OP_0 OP_PUSHBYTES_20 33bf2498cde6409825d704134b87526f2749b277
address
tb1qxwljfxxdueqfsfwhqsf5hp6jdun5nvnhy2tfxd
transaction
7b51cc6f39e11b2257dad04b593b29c37bc665705797fa69283809fe9af97664
confirmations
42213
spent
true